With Leighton Hurt, Flyers Recall Brian Boucher
Goalie Brian Boucher will join the Flyers for the first time this season in Toronto. The Flyers recalled Boucher, 36, on Sunday as Michael Leighton has an apparent upper-body injury according to the Adirondack Phantoms.
Leighton played only one game so far this season. He allowed five goals on 26 shots in a 5-1 loss to the Tampa Bay Lightning on Jan. 27
Boucher is 2-4 with the struggling Phantoms, but his personal statistics suggest he’s playing better than his record. He has a .908 save percentage and 2.71 goals-against average in six games in the AHL this season.
